I filed a Petition for Review with the Supreme Court, and it wasn't even dismissed through the regular process. It didn't even go through the regular process for dismissal because of a technicality. (Appeal to the Wisconsin Supreme Court is not a right. You have to get permission. You ask for the permission by filing a Petition for Review. The Court only selects about a hundred to two hundred cases per year, out of the possibly two thousand Petitions for Review. But, my Petition didn't even make it to the selection procedure.)
